How do I check in on someone without making it awkward?

Awkwardness usually comes from over-preparing the moment; keep it short, specific, and low-stakes, and let them set the depth of the conversation.


You don't need a perfect opener. Something as plain as "hey, I've noticed you seem a bit off lately, how are you doing really?" does more work than a longer, more careful version.

The key is giving them an easy way out if they're not ready to talk, so it doesn't feel like an ambush.

What keeps it comfortable:

  • Ask once, don't interrogate

  • Normalise a short answer "fine, just tired" is a fine place to leave it

  • Follow up again later rather than needing the whole answer in one go
